ストリームデータ処理基盤 uCosminexus Stream Data Platform - Application Framework アプリケーション開発ガイド

[目次][索引][前へ][次へ]

3.2.1 キーワードの指定

CQL文の名称(SELECT,UNIONなど)のように,機能を使用するために指定する語をキーワードといいます。

キーワードの意味については,「4. CQLリファレンス」を参照してください。

キーワードの指定例を次の図に示します。

図3-1 キーワードの指定例

[図データ]

ほとんどのキーワードは,システムの予約語として登録されているため,決められた位置以外には指定できません。

ただし,予約語として登録されていないキーワードの文字列は,名前としても使用できます。その場合,大文字,小文字の区別はされません。

予約語としてシステムに登録されている文字列を,先頭文字のアルファベットごとに次の表に示します。

表3-3 予約語としてシステムに登録されている文字列

先頭文字 予約語
A ALL,AND,ANY,AS,ASC,AST,AVG
B BETWEEN,BIGINT,BIGINT_TOSTRING,BINARY,BOOLEAN,BY
C CASE,CHAR,CHARACTER,CON,CONCAT,CORREL,COUNT,COVAR,COVAR_POP
D DABS,DACOS,DASIN,DATAN,DATAN2,DATE,DAY,DCEIL,DCOS,DCOSH,DDISTANCE,DDISTANCE3,DEC,DECIMAL,DECIMAL_TOSTRING,DEFAULT,DELETABLE,DELETE,DESC,DEXP,DFLOOR,DISTINCT,DLN,DLOG,DMOD,DNAN,DNEGATIVE_INFINITY,DOUBLE,DOUBLE_TOSTRING,DPI,DPOSITIVE_INFINITY,DPOWER,DROUND,DSIN,DSINH,DSQRT,DSTREAM,DTAN,DTANH,DTODEGREES,DTORADIANS
E ELSE,END,EOF,EQ,EXISTS
F FALSE,FLOAT,FROM
G GE,GT,GROUP
H HAVING,HOUR
I IABS,IDSTREAM,IMOD,IN,INSERT,INSTANT,INT,INT_TOSTRING,INTEGER,IPOWER,IS,ISTREAM
J 予約語はありません。
K 予約語はありません。
L LABS,LATEST,LE,LENGTH,LEQ,LGE,LGT,LIKE,LIMIT,LLE,LLP,LLT,LMOD,LP,LPOWER,LRP,LT
M MAX,MILLISECOND,MIN,MINUTE,MIS
N NE,NOT,NOW,NROUND,NULL,NUMBER_TODATE,NUMBER_TOTIME,NUMERIC
O OR,ORDER,OTHER
P P_INT,PARTITION,PLS,POM,PR,PREV
Q 予約語はありません。
R RABS,RACOS,RANGE,RANKING,RASIN,RATAN,RATAN2,RCEIL,RCOS,RCOSH,RDISTANCE,RDISTANCE3,REAL,REAL_TOSTRING,RECENT,REGEXP_FIRSTSEARCH,REGEXP_REPLACE,REGEXP_SEARCH,RELATIONAL,REXP,RFLOOR,RLN,RLOG,RMOD,RNAN,RNEGATIVE_INFINITY,ROWS,RPI,RPOSITIVE_INFINITY,RPOWER,RROUND,RSIN,RSINH,RSQRT,RSTREAM,RTAN,RTANH,RTODEGREES,RTORADIANS
S SECOND,SELECT,SMALLINT,SOME,SPLENGTH,SQU,STDDEV,STDDEV_POP,SUB,SUM
T THEN,TIME,TIME_TONUMBER,TIMEDIFF,TIMESTAMP,TIMESTAMP_TONUMBER,TIMESTAMPDIFF,TINYINT,TRUE
U UNBOUNDED,UNION,UNKNOWN,UPDATE
V VAR,VAR_POP,VARBINARY,VARCHAR
W WHEN,WHERE,WITH,WQU
X 予約語はありません。
Y 予約語はありません。
Z 予約語はありません。